Whenever one initiates a new search the sort order reverts to "Relevance."
If I change the sort order to "Newest" and make a new search, again the sort order reverts to "Relevance."
I would like the sort order that I choose to stick.

I totally agree with this feature request. While we're waiting for it to be officially implemented, you can use this userscript I threw together when I saw your question. It will automatically prompt your browser for installation if you click the "Raw" button on the gist and you have tampermonkey or greasemonkey. It requires a modern browser, but I'm sure that's not a problem for most people who frequent this site ;)
// ==UserScript==
// @name Stack Overflow Sticky Search Filter
// @namespace http://tampermonkey.net/
// @version 0.0.0
// @description Use localStorage to remember most recently used search filter
// @author Patrick Roberts
// @match https://*.stackoverflow.com/*
// @grant none
// ==/UserScript==
(function() {
'use strict';
const tabsFilter = document.querySelector('.tabs-filter');
if (tabsFilter !== null) {
tabsFilter.addEventListener('click', ({ target }) => {
if (target.matches('a[href]')) {
localStorage.tabsFilter = new URLSearchParams(target.search).get('tab');
}
});
}
if ('tabsFilter' in localStorage) {
for (const form of document.querySelectorAll('form[action="/search"]')) {
const tab = document.createElement('input');
tab.setAttribute('type', 'hidden');
tab.setAttribute('name', 'tab');
tab.setAttribute('value', localStorage.tabsFilter);
form.prepend(tab);
}
}
})();
